Ork (Psygnosis) problem
Welll, I finally got to the end of this surprisingly enjoyable game - unlike most Psygnosis titles, it has not only nice grapics and sound, but good playability and great puzzles, too. (BTW, I can gladly help anyone who got stuck.)
So, I got to the end of the last level, knocked down the final door, exited the location with a victorious smile, waiting for the - assumedly great - end-sequence... ...when the screen suddenly started flashing, and then the game crashed on me. I tried three different versions (all of them cracked by Skid Row), but with the same result. I think that the problem is caused by bad crack, but I'm not sure... Could anyone give me an advice? Or perhaps point me towards another (working) ADF version of the game? |
